Output ddfa06d03d52e7aecaf51152985f91efaebc06fe79c02f770cc73a9ac7bbf6df:0

value
702420
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66edc76a4973e130a72f06c8958624b39e1a8141 OP_EQUALVERIFY OP_CHECKSIG
address
1APEmjrYXTrjjcBEghgNzwkWxLDAYFptMw
transaction
ddfa06d03d52e7aecaf51152985f91efaebc06fe79c02f770cc73a9ac7bbf6df
confirmations
385056
spent
true